About the role

A typical day in the role will include;

Being hands on and creative with messy and outdoor play activities 

Helping with meals and snack times 

Keeping records on children’s progress and daily activities and adventures 

Maintaining highest standards of safety, cleanliness and hygiene 

Meet and greet families and build great relationships 

Be willing to learn from colleagues to understand EYFS (Early Years Foundation Stage)
